Scrum is an agile management methodology. Whereas XP is an agile engineering methodology. As such they are entirely complementary.If your motivation for agile is wanting more visibility, better business engagement, team collaboration, a clear process for prioritisation, etc Scrum is for you. If your motivation for agile is simplification of requirements management and improved product quality,In both cases you will benefit from a more incremental, iterative approach to development.
